2006 is the year that the British Anti-Nuclear Campaign resurfaces. The reason is that the government is shaping to introduce a new Nuclear Power programme consisting of 10 to 20 nuclear power stations. It has been forced into this because it has failed - in its 9 years of office - to deal with the issue of climate change.

We believe that this programme of nuclear power stations will in fact, not only cost the earth, but will do nothing to reduce CO2 emissions. Even worse, it will destroy what hopes we DO have of introducing the necessary measures that WILL stop climate change.

Our aims:

We aim to:
  • explain the real truth of nuclear power to the people of Devon.
  • stop any possible nuclear power station in Devon.
  • support the Stop Hinkley Campaign in nearby Somerset www.stophinkley.org
  • join with campaign groups across the country to protest against this dangerous technology.
